Proper A/C pressures
Does any one have the temp/pressures charts for R134 that shows the proper hi/lo side pressures for the A/C system in our Dodges? A friend of mine is concerned about his Rams (gasser) A/C isn't performing as well as it used to. I have manifold guages but no experience tinkering with the A/C on a Ram. If someone has the charts handy I would appreciate it.

Low side should be 35ish at idle.
For the high side, there should be a temperature scale. The temperature should read about 70 degrees above ambient temperature.
